"Eskandalosa, -O" is a word in HILIGAYNON

eskandalosa, -o HILIGAYNON
Definition:

eskandalósa, -o - (Sp. escandaloso, -a)
Scandalous, shameful, filthy, obscene;
rowdy, turbulent, causing a—tumult,—
commotion,—scandal,—scene.
